Anxiety disorders


While most people experience anxiety or worry at times it's a normal part of life. For some people, the feeling is persistent and can interfere with their daily lives. In these cases they could be diagnosed with an anxiety disorder. Anxiety disorders can manifest as symptoms ranging from feeling uneasy to panic attacks. Someone with severe symptoms may not be able to function and may require assistance.

Psychotherapy or medication can be used to treat anxiety disorders. Psychotherapy is a kind of therapy for talking that can help you to alter the way you think and react to stress. The use of medication can ease the physical symptoms of anxiety, including trembling or rapid heartbeat. You can obtain these medications from your doctor or psychiatrist. They can also be purchased in over-the counter forms.

Some medical conditions, like thyroid, heart, or lung problems, can cause similar symptoms as anxiety disorders and cause them to get worse. It's important to have an extensive physical examination before you speak to your doctor about your anxiety. Other factors that increase your risk of suffering from anxiety disorders include child abuse and neglect as well as a history of mental health disorders.

If your doctor suspects that you suffer from an anxiety disorder, he is likely to conduct a brief screening test at the time of your visit to the health center. This could involve the writing test or an assessment questionnaire.

You might be asked to explain any other symptoms that you may experience. Your health care provider will then conduct a physical examination and other tests. Your doctor may ask to keep a log or diary of your activities over a period of a few days. You may be required to undergo a blood test or urine sample or even X-rays.

If your doctor determines that you have an anxiety disorder A treatment plan can be formulated. The type of anxiety that you experience will determine the treatment plan. Many people find that acquiring coping skills and joining a support group help ease anxiety. It is also an excellent idea to stay away from alcohol and other drugs as they can aggravate your symptoms.

Psychological screening tools

Mental health professionals utilize various psycho-stress screening tools and assessments to determine if a patient is suffering from a mental disorder. These tools are designed to measure a person's responses in a controlled environment and assess them according to carefully prescribed guidelines. The results are then interpreted by psychologists. These tools are used to formulate treatment plans and determine the diagnosis. These tools are often used by psychiatrists, in conjunction with medical tests to determine the root of the disorder.

Mental illnesses can have a direct impact on the physical health. Therefore, it is important to identify and treat them as quickly as is possible. Many people with untreated mental health issues can manifest physical symptoms, like fatigue or difficulty sleeping. Psychological assessment tools can identify these problems and provide effective treatment for a range of conditions.

The most common methods for psychological assessment are clinical interviews, observational studies and questionnaires. Interviews are used to gather information on a person's social and emotional functioning as well as psychological. They can be used to determine the root cause of certain problems like suicidal or substance abuse.

Studies using observation are a more objective method to evaluate the behaviour of a person. They involve observing an individual in a natural environment and recording their reactions to various stimuli. They can be used to assess various behaviors such as anxiety, depression and eating disorders. They can be used to test children who have behavioral issues.

Psychological screening and testing can be conducted by any healthcare professional, not just primary care physicians (PCPs). These tests are designed for identifying a variety of disorders, such as depression and anxiety. These tests can also be used for screening for other conditions, like bipolar disorder or schizophrenia. PCPs can be able to refer patients suffering from an underlying mental disorder to a psychiatrist for a more thorough evaluation.

General health questionnaire

A psychological assessment is essential to determine if a person is suffering from a mental disorder. This could include an observation or an interview with a psychiatrist or psychologist or verbal or written testing. The results of these tests will help a doctor determine which treatment option to recommend. Psychological evaluations can last between 30 and 90 minutes. It can be conducted in person or over the phone, based on the patient's needs and comfort level with very personal topics.

A GP can use the general health questionnaire to screen patients for a range of mental disorders. The questionnaire consists of questions asking how the patient is feeling recently. The answers are ranked from 0 to 3 depending on the severity of their symptoms. The questions are designed to inquire about feelings such as irritability, agitation and fatigue. Also, it asks about issues such as difficulty concentrating, falling or staying asleep, and depression. The GP will then compare the answers with the normal range.

The doctor can then refer the patient to a psychiatrist or psychologist to conduct a thorough assessment. The GP can also conduct additional tests, such as blood or urine tests. A psychological assessment can help to identify mental disorders that can be treated with lifestyle or medication modifications. It can also help a doctor to understand the patient's behavior and how it could be affecting their relationships as well as their work.

Although a mental health screening test can detect some disorders, it is not a perfect instrument. It could miss certain disorders, and it is important to follow up with a thorough assessment by a psychiatric specialist. Additionally, the doctor should consider other aspects when making an assessment, such as age and family history.
